Town of Needham
Asst Town Mgr Dir Fin
David Davison B in 2017 was employed at Town of Needham and had an annual salary of $148,093 according to public records. This salary was 218 percent higher than the average and 309 percent higher than the median salary in Town of Needham.
Town of Needham records show David Davison B held two jobs from 2017 to 2023. From 2017 to 2022 David Davison B held job of Asst Town Mgr Dir Fin.
Year | 2017 |
Full Name | David Davison B |
Job Title | Asst Town Mgr Dir Fin |
State | Massachusetts |
Employer | Town of Needham |
Annual Wage | $148,093 |
*Information may include where available: salary, bonuses, benefits, retirement contributions, pensions, and other financial data.
Employer Name | Town of Needham |
Year | 2017 |
Number of Employees | 702 |
Average Annual Wage | $46,604 |
Median Annual Wage | $36,175 |
David Davison B (2023)Deputy Town Mgr Dir Fin | View Person Details |
David Davison B (2022)Asst Town Mgr Dir Fin | View Person Details |
David Davison B (2021)Asst Town Mgr Dir Fin | View Person Details |
David Davison B (2020)Asst Town Mgr Dir Fin | View Person Details |
David Davison B (2018)Asst Town Mgr Dir Fin | View Person Details |
Nicholas Ceurvels M (2017)Firefighter at Town of Needham | View Person Details |
Michael Filosa A (2017)Firefighter at Town of Needham | View Person Details |
Matthew Macdonald W (2017)Police Officer at Town of Needham | View Person Details |
Michael Lamb F (2017)Police Officer at Town of Needham | View Person Details |
Steven Guiney F (2017)Fire Lieutenant at Town of Needham | View Person Details |
Anthony Delgaizo L (2017)Town Engineer at Town of Needham | View Person Details |
Andrew Cray J (2017)Police Sergeant at Town of Needham | View Person Details |
John Krawiecki P (2017)Fire Captain at Town of Needham | View Person Details |
Bernard Burke E (2017)Police Officer at Town of Needham | View Person Details |
Matthew Bagnell B (2017)Fire Lieutenant at Town of Needham | View Person Details |